System One launched Jev, a model restricted to structured typed output for tasks like classification, routing, and scoring, rather than general-purpose text generation.
It uses RLCD to emit calibrated confidence values per result, which the company labels "can't hallucinate." HN commenters challenged that framing, noting the model can still produce valid but incorrect values and that constrained LLMs already enforce structured output.
